Description:
Born in Poland, Weinberg defected to the Soviet Union. Although he became friends with Shostakovich, after the war he was caught up in Stalin’s “anti-Jewish campaign,” leading to his arrest and a ban on the performance of his works—a period marked by great hardship. In his later years, he devoted himself to composing symphonic works imbued with anti-war sentiments, while also revising his early works and reflecting on his turbulent youth. The “Chamber Symphony No. 2” included on this album is one such late work; it is based on the “String Quartet No. 3,” which was written in 1944 but never performed in public. However, the work has been significantly altered—the second movement of the original was moved to the third movement, and a new second movement featuring distinctive musical ideas and prominent timpani was added—to the extent that it can be viewed as an entirely different work. The Chamber Symphony No. 4 was the last work Weinberg completed. The clarinet is given prominent moments throughout the piece, including a melancholic melody sung over soft string pizzicatos in the first movement and a playful melody in the second movement. The triangle used in the finale is also striking. It is a compelling work, akin to a concerto for orchestra, in which other instruments are also given ample opportunity to shine. The performing ensemble, the “East-West Chamber Orchestra,” is an ensemble formed for an international music festival directed by Yuri Bashmet. It is a group of exceptional musicians assembled from around the world. Naxos Japan
